Nice afternoon so out comes the Blade MCXP and take it outside. Having a little fly around going great no wind or so I thought. Damn whirly wind came past and picked my little heli up with it. Madly pushing sticks to try and get it do something, but nothing, the whirlies got a tight hold on it. All I could see was it getting higher and being thrown about until the gumtree blocked it and that's where it now is, up about 50ft. I'll just have to wait for the wind to bring it down I hope, and there's rain forecast for the next 4 days. I did hit throttle hold just before it landed in the tree so hopefully not to much damage if I ever get it back.
Lesson don't fly little heli outside within 50 yards of trees.

Had that happen about 2 yrs. ago. Wind caught the heli and lifted it over some trees. Three days later I found the heli in a tree where I didn't think it was any where near. Uses a lead weight on some line to snag and shake the branches it was on and got it down.
